  • @cococock2418
    You can't judge it by looking at the DEAD END of the worst, longest phase of the game. Obviously it's going to have a huge influx come P4 because that's the only phase people really have ever cared about. Tons of people were just waiting for the 60 meta. No one cares about leveling, they're interested in the end game. Grey parsing clowns who care about leveling play on era with the other 20 people who care about it. Another thing is that certain classes have underwent complete transformations from 25 to 60 and a lot of people just preferred to wait for them to iron things out so that they can come into the game at max level when everything is mostly set in stone. Look at paladins for example. Ret paladin has not had a clear vision the entire duration of SoD. It started P1 as a meta TANK using slow big weapons, transitioned to exorcism spam with crowd pummeler in p2, continued using crowd pummeler and a 2.0 speed fast wep in p3, they then tried to insinuate that twisting was going to come back and be meta, it didn't, and now in p4 theyre getting completely reworked again. There's nothing even remotely similar if you compared 25 ret to 60 ret. That being said, there needs to be more than just "here's 20 man versions of the 40 man raids". That's good and all but we need NEW content. Not having a scarlet crusade raid is unacceptable. From all I see, there's only a new instance waiting for us at launch, but no new raids unless you consider instanced world bosses new "Raids". A true classic plus has to have completely new content, but using the systems from classic we all know and love. It cannot just be 90% the same old raids just with added difficulty. Not to mention, what is the end goal here? When we get up to Naxx in SoD, what's next for SoD?
